The upcoming AFC West matchup between the Los Angeles Chargers and the Las Vegas Raiders presents contrasting narratives as the regular season concludes. The Chargers, with a 10-6 record, have secured a playoff berth and are focused on fine-tuning their performance ahead of the postseason. Conversely, the Raiders, standing at 4-12, aim to end a challenging season on a high note, potentially influencing their draft positioning and building momentum for the future. Offensively, the Chargers are led by quarterback Justin Herbert, who has amassed 3,524 passing yards and 21 touchdowns this season. Herbert’s connection with wide receiver Ladd McConkey, who leads the team with 1,054 receiving yards, has been a cornerstone of Los Angeles’s passing attack. The ground game, featuring running back J.K. Dobbins with 842 rushing yards and nine touchdowns, provides balance, making the Chargers’ offense multifaceted and challenging to defend. Defensively, the Chargers have been formidable, leading the league by allowing only 17.6 points per game. Linebacker Daiyan Henley has been instrumental, recording 142 tackles, while edge rusher Tuli Tuipulotu has contributed 8.5 sacks, showcasing the unit’s ability to pressure quarterbacks and stifle opposing offenses. The Raiders’ offense has faced challenges, ranking 25th in total yards per game (305.6) and 28th in points per game (18.1).

Quarterback Aidan O’Connell has accumulated 1,398 passing yards and six touchdowns, with tight end Brock Bowers emerging as a standout rookie, leading the team with 1,144 receiving yards on 108 receptions. However, the rushing attack has been underwhelming, averaging 82.4 yards per game, placing last in the league. Defensively, the Raiders have shown resilience, with linebacker Robert Spillane matching Henley with 142 tackles. Edge rusher Maxx Crosby has been disruptive, recording 7.5 sacks and 17 tackles for loss, indicating his impact in the backfield. Despite individual performances, the unit has allowed 25 points per game, highlighting areas needing improvement. Special teams could play a pivotal role in this matchup. The Chargers’ kicker has been reliable, contributing to their scoring efficiency, while the Raiders have experienced inconsistencies in the kicking game, which could influence field position and scoring opportunities. Raiders AI Preview

The Las Vegas Raiders approach their season finale against the Los Angeles Chargers with a 4-12 record, aiming to conclude a challenging campaign on a positive trajectory. Under head coach Josh McDaniels, the Raiders have encountered obstacles but view this divisional matchup as an opportunity to assess talent, build momentum, and influence their positioning in the upcoming NFL Draft. Offensively, the Raiders have experienced fluctuations, particularly at the quarterback position. Rookie quarterback Aidan O’Connell has been at the helm, amassing 1,398 passing yards and six touchdowns. O’Connell’s development has been a focal point, with the coaching staff emphasizing his progression in reading defenses and decision-making under pressure. Tight end Brock Bowers has been a standout performer, leading the team with 1,144 receiving yards on 108 receptions. Bowers’ athleticism and route-running have made him a reliable target, and his performance has been a bright spot in the Raiders’ offense. The rushing attack has been a point of concern, with the team averaging a league-low 82.4 yards per game. Running backs Zamir White and Sincere McCormick have shared duties but have struggled to find consistency behind an offensive line that has faced injuries and performance issues. Improving the ground game will be essential for the Raiders to balance their offense and create manageable third-down situations. Defensively, the Raiders have shown resilience despite the team’s struggles. Linebacker Robert Spillane has been a key contributor, leading the team in tackles and providing leadership on the field. Edge rusher Maxx Crosby has been a disruptive force, recording 7.5 sacks and 17 tackles for loss, showcasing his ability to impact games.
